What are Associate Level 1 positions?

Associate Level 1 positions are entry-level roles within a company, typically designed for individuals who are just starting their careers in a specific field or industry. Employees in these positions are usually responsible for supporting more senior staff, learning basic job functions, and gaining relevant work experience. The expectations often include performing routine tasks, receiving training, and demonstrating the potential for growth within the organization. Requirements for these roles generally include a high school diploma or a bachelor's degree, depending on the industry and employer. Over time, successful Associate Level 1 employees may be promoted to higher-level positions as they acquire skills and experience.

What are typical responsibilities and challenges faced by an Associate Level 1 in a corporate setting?

As an Associate Level 1, you are often responsible for supporting senior team members through tasks like data entry, research, basic analysis, and preparing reports or presentations. One common challenge is managing multiple assignments with tight deadlines while learning new processes and systems. You'll frequently collaborate with other associates and cross-functional teams, which helps build communication and problem-solving skills. This role is a great entry point, offering opportunities to learn from experienced colleagues and gradually take on more complex projects as you gain confidence.

ASSOCIATE, COMMERCIAL INSURANCE

Your attention to detail and customer service focus are the keys to success in the role of Associate, Commercial Insurance. This non-client facing role is responsible for providing support to the commercial insurance teams by processing policy documents, invoicing premiums, preparing cover letters, producing pink cards and certificates of insurance, schedules, claims reporting and maintaining file documentation.

LOCATION AND STATUS

  • Fort McMurray, ABย 
  • Full-time, permanent

QUALIFICATIONS

  • 2 + years experience working in the insurance industry in a similar role preferred
  • 1+ years of Commercial Insurance experience or a minimum of 2 - 3 years of Personal Insurance experience an asset
  • Alberta Level 1 License a requirement
  • CIP or CAIB designation, or working towards is considered an asset
